FAQ: Why are we seeing connection pool exhaustion on Tidepool?

Short answer: the default pool size (20 per replica) was tuned for the old Marrow cluster, not the current shard layout. Each new worker type that lands multiplies connections, so exhaustion shows up as timeout spikes rather than hard errors. Before raising pool limits, check idle connection counts first. Sizing guidance, per-service recommendations, and the override procedure are documented on the internal page below.

operations page: https://confluence.lumicsys.internal/pages/browse/display/browse/218b

Subject: On-call primer — Lanternfish bloom filter

Hi Tomas, welcome to the rotation. The Lanternfish cache sits behind a bloom filter that screens lookups before they hit the Coralbed key-value store. If the filter's false-positive rate climbs above 2%, reads get slow but never wrong — so don't panic, just schedule a filter rebuild. Rebuilds take roughly ten minutes and are safe during business hours. The full runbook lives on our internal page here.

dashboard of bagef-tagaf = https://confluence.qorvelworks.corp/job/pages/dash/66e46dc2cf2f

Subject: HSM delivery — Thursday window

Dear dispatch desk,

The Veldran CryptoVault module from Orstel Systems arrives Thursday between 09:00 and 11:00 at the Marwick Lane loading bay. Please ensure the tamper-evident seals are photographed before signing, and that the unit is moved directly to the secure cage without intermediate storage. The hand-over instruction for the courier follows below.

dispatch memo: the istwyn norwyn courier leaves the lamael kaswyn briwyn tamix jorael gorix zoreth holir ledger at gate 3079 under passcode 677723

Handover — flaky DNS on the Plugrange sandbox

Heads up: the sandbox resolver for Plugrange plugins drops lookups under load, so your plugin tests may fail randomly. Workaround is pinning the fallback resolver in your manifest. If you get locked out of the sandbox dashboard mid-debug, the recovery passphrase that unlocks it is below.

vault phrase of kawep-bajog = novath-normir-istwyn-druok-zorok-eliok-novmir-quenvan-gilys